What is a json file?
JSON stands for JavaScript Object Notation. Despite the name, it has nothing to do with JavaScript exclusively. It’s a lightweight, text-based format for storing and exchanging data, and it works across virtually every programming language in existence.
The format itself is simple. Data lives in key-value pairs, arrays, and nested objects. Easy to read, easy to write, easy for machines to parse. That simplicity is why JSON became the default format for API responses, configuration files, database exports, and pretty much any situation where two systems need to talk to each other.
A Java app can send JSON to a Python server. A mobile app can use JSON to communicate with a PHP backend. Neither system needs to know anything about the other’s language. They just need to speak JSON. That language-agnostic quality is what made it the de facto standard for data interchange on the web.
Where it gets painful is large, minified JSON. Strip out all the spaces and line breaks to save bandwidth and you get a single unbroken wall of text that’s technically valid but completely unreadable to humans. Debugging it or sharing it for review becomes a copy-paste-into-a-formatter ritual that every developer knows too well.
